EAST PENNSBORO TOWNSHIP — East Pennsboro Township Police responded to a serious crash between a motorcycle and a school bus on Monday morning.

At 7:22 a.m., Monday, April 13, East Pennsboro Township Police were dispatched to the intersection of Wertzville Road of East Penn Drive for a serious motor vehicle collision between a 2025 Yamaha motorcycle and a school-contracted Rohrer Bus school bus. 

Only the driver and their child were inside the bus, and neither were injured. The bus sustained minor damage.

The 18-year-old motorcyclist suffered serious injuries and was taken to Penn State Health Holy Spirit Medical Center by the East Pennsboro Ambulance Service.

The preliminary investigation indicates that the bus was traveling westbound and making a left turn onto East Penn Drive at the time of the crash. The motorcycle was traveling east and collided with the rear portion of the school bus.

The crash is under investigation by East Pennsboro Township Police and Pennsylvania State Police.
